I would not go with NoLED if I were you - extra use of the battery aside, NoLED works well on a SAMOLED screen, but I didn't find it nearly as satisfying on a different screen. On the droid charge, for example, NoLED works great because the screen displays the shade black very deeply. It is hard to tell where the bezel ends and the screen begins it is so dark. When you get a notification NoLED works well on that phone because just the part of the screen where the notification icon flashes appears to light up and the rest appears to stay "off". That is not the way it looks on other screens in my experience. On the thunderbolt it was obvious that the whole screen was turning on and off to flash the notification because even though the majority was black, you could tell it was being illuminated.
